XmlSchemaSetBuilder.Candidates 속성
Gets or sets a list of XmlSchemaReference objects that represent schemas that import a target namespace.
네임스페이스: Microsoft.VisualStudio.XmlEditor
어셈블리: microsoft.visualstudio.xmleditor.dll의 Microsoft.VisualStudio.XmlEditor
사용법
구문
‘선언
Public MustOverride Property Candidates As IList(Of XmlSchemaReference)
public abstract IList<XmlSchemaReference> Candidates { get; set; }
public:
virtual property IList<XmlSchemaReference^>^ Candidates {
IList<XmlSchemaReference^>^ get () abstract;
void set (IList<XmlSchemaReference^>^ value) abstract;
}
/** @property */
public abstract IList<XmlSchemaReference> get_Candidates ()
/** @property */
public abstract void set_Candidates (IList<XmlSchemaReference> value)
public abstract function get Candidates () : IList<XmlSchemaReference>
public abstract function set Candidates (value : IList<XmlSchemaReference>)
속성 값
A list of XmlSchemaReference objects that represent schemas that import a target namespace. By default, the list is empty.
설명
A schema that imports a target namespace must be compiled with another schema that defines that target namespace; otherwise, compile errors will occur. If no schema in or included by the set of Sources defines a particular target namespace, this set of locations is searched. This process is called auto-association.
Candidates that have a null target namespace or a null location are ignored.
스레드 보안
이 형식의 모든 public static(Visual Basic의 경우 Shared) 멤버는 스레드로부터 안전합니다. 모든 인스턴스 멤버는 스레드로부터 안전하지 않을 수 있습니다.
플랫폼
개발 플랫폼
Windows XP Home Edition, Windows XP Professional, Windows Server 2003 , Windows Server 2008 및 Windows 2000
대상 플랫폼
참고 항목
참조
XmlSchemaSetBuilder 클래스
XmlSchemaSetBuilder 멤버
Microsoft.VisualStudio.XmlEditor 네임스페이스